The Mahtari Dular Yojna, began in Chhattisgarh on the initiative of Chief Minister Bhupesh Baghel, has given aid to many households affected by the chew of Corona, during which mother and father have died as a consequence of Kovid-19. In these households, the concerns concerning the additional schooling of the kids and their future have gone away. Such a household additionally consists of the household of Mrs. Shabnam and Kumari Muskan of Surajpur district. Mrs. Shabnam’s husband Mr. Mukim Khan has died of COVID-19 an infection. With the assistance of the district administration, their three youngsters have gotten the good thing about the Mahtari Dular Yojana. Similarly, the daddy of Kumari Muskan Prajapati, a category 11 pupil of Government Higher Secondary School, Vishrampur, resident of Rampur in Surajpur district, additionally died on May 29 as a consequence of corona an infection. They have additionally been given the good thing about Mahtari Dular Yojana, which is able to allow them to finish their additional research.
